		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I am one such user who bought a &#8220;legit, authentic windows 7 ultimate key&#8221; from ebay.</p>
<p>it worked fine, installed and activated with no issues.</p>
<p>the issue came 3 months later when i downloaded XP mode to run older software that windows 7 would not run.  As a consequence of being allowed to download xp mode, i was &#8216;forced&#8217; to download WGA and run it&#8230; next thing i know i am being told that my windows 7 is no longer activated and i must get a new key&#8230; confused i tried to re-activate and was told the key was blocked.</p>
<p>so, i am now without a &#8216;legit&#8217; version of windows due to Microsoft&#8217;s validation system.<br />
so, was I running a counterfeit version of windows 7 for the past 3 months, or has Microsoft decided that my &#8220;authentic, genuine and fully activate-able key&#8221; is no longer that&#8230; and am I entitled to know why they believe that to be&#8230;?</p>
<p>i sold my vista ultimate for $20, with its original key.  The new owner has had no problems. I was told by my eBay seller that the keys were from copies of windows 7 that were supplied with new computers but that the office were using windows xp on them instead&#8230; the cheap price i paid ($26) was because it was for the key only and not the disk, which i already have from another laptop that came with windows 7&#8230;</p>
<p>so, who&#8217;s frauding who?

		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I&#8217;ve just checked eBay and there are still keys for sale, but the number of vendors on the UK site has dropped pretty dramatically. Most of those remaining seem to be in Vietnam. On Ebay&#8217;s US site there are still plenty of keys for sale. They&#8217;re not just for various versions of Windows 7 but for Microsoft Office as well. </p>
<p>A little more digging and I found one of the &#8216;wholesalers&#8217; who&#8217;ll sell you bundles of 100 assorted activation keys for around $400. &#8220;Yes, they are authentic and are straight from Microsoft. Yes, they will pass WGA. I order keys in very high amounts and get them for a good deal, I pass the good price I get on to you.&#8221;

		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>That surge is no more than 5 activations within a specified time, I had major issues with a new HDD months back and had to reinstall several times on the same machine. On or around the 5th attempt my key was blocked, you need to phone MS to get a new one. Also if you change your HDD, CPU etc. it flags up as a new machine and yes you have to activate again.
